An Observation made within Sam Spratt's "IX. The Monument Game" - Once, I was a tree,
Born the second day after the First Rain.
Holy for many and cherished by all,
I was a home for animals and a friend for the First Men.
For the love they gave, I gave back life.
I was the first one to meet the Axe.
I suffered from the iron but suffered even more
from the wood holding it, as it was of my own kind.
Left for dead.
My exile began, and I was sad for so long.
But I am not sad anymore.
The ones who killed my friends killed their own kinds.
Times of fire are upon us…
